Subject: Occupancy feed cut-over complete

Hi all — the GarageGlance occupancy feed has fully cut over from the legacy poller to the new event stream as of Tuesday night. Plugin authors should note that stall counts now arrive per level rather than per structure, and stale readings expire after five minutes. Legacy endpoints go dark at month end. For reference, the new feed's settings are shown below.

config for yahop-tajog:
[nordor]
port = 3306
region = west-3
host = nordor.olvarqdyn.internal
team = eliius
timeout_ms = 1000
retries = 7

Ticket: Partner SFTP drop for the Quillmark integration is ready for release. We rotated the landing directory structure so inbound files from Fernhollow Logistics land in dated folders, and the sweeper job now quarantines malformed manifests instead of deleting them. Checksum validation runs before ingestion; failures page the integrations channel. Rollback plan is documented in the runbook. Before this ships, release sign-off is required from the individual named below.

approver of bafop-bawif = Ralion Rusir Sorys

# Sprigminder scheduler settings — read before editing
#
# New team members: this block configures the plant-watering scheduler.
# Watering intervals are computed per plant from the moisture_profiles
# table, not from the defaults in this file — those only apply when a
# profile is missing. The cron worker reads this config at startup, so
# changes require a restart. It persists schedule state to the shared
# database, which the worker reaches via the connection string below.

primary connection of kagug-bahof = mysql://pelmir_svc:AsbhmEY@db-78bb.ordinlabs.example:5432/keleth

Welcome aboard! Quick heads-up: Driftlane's auth service has a known bug where session tokens occasionally refresh into an expired state, locking out the whole admin tier. When that happens, normal login is useless — you'll need break-glass access instead. Hit the emergency console on the Quillmere bastion, pick "force-rotate tokens," and confirm. Don't panic if it warns about invalidating live sessions; that's expected. The console will then prompt you for the emergency recovery passphrase, which is provided directly below.

strongbox words: oliael-gilax-lamael